JACKSONVILLE, Fla. — On Thursday, the Duval County School Board is deciding how and when school will reopen in August.
They also will be deciding whether or not DCPS will be allowed to purchase $250,000 for a cleaning product called BioProtect 500.
It’s an antimicrobial surface protectant that shields against contamination of desks and other surfaces for up to 90 days.
This is just one of many products the district plans on having before school starts to ensure classrooms are safe.
